Output 3dfdafcab81a75dbd1905d3c31a9691b49e36594aa933965092590bad81740a2:57
- value
- 75234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 027caee073e6801952f17783a99dff0f6c1491bb OP_EQUAL
- address
- 31vAe4YcR8C3GXPttSASrBEv1Rygp6THB2
- transaction
- 3dfdafcab81a75dbd1905d3c31a9691b49e36594aa933965092590bad81740a2